What music will relax my dog?

Because dogs seem to relax when exposed to music with a tempo of 50-60 beats per minute, says Dr. Cornelius. This usually includes classical music, reggae and some types of soft rock. “Classical music with a single instrument at a slower tempo has been especially shown to produced relaxed behaviors in dogs,” Dr.

What frequency is soothing to dogs?

around 396 Hz
With dogs, the preferred frequency is around 396 Hz. To give you an idea of the pitch, the lowest note on the piano is about 27.5 Hz. 396 Hz is the first G above middle C on the piano and is therefore in a comfortable hearing range for humans and dogs.

Is meditation music good for dogs?

Music can help calm and soothe anxious dogs. A study was done by the Scottish SPCA at the University of Glasgow and the results showed that canine stress levels reduced significantly when classical music was played. …

Should I leave radio on for dog?

Don’t treat anxiety by just leaving the radio or TV on. Leaving the radio or TV on can distract a bored dog while you’re away. However, if your pet truly suffers from separation anxiety and isn’t simply bored, the extra noise won’t help.

What music do dogs like?

Dogs ‘prefer reggae and soft rock’ to other music genres, research suggests. Dogs appear to prefer reggae and soft rock over other genres of music, according to researchers.

What is the best frequency for dogs?

While human ears evolved to be able to hear sounds between 64 and 23,000 Hertz (Hz) optimally, a dog can listen to between 67 and 45,000 Hz, according to Louisiana State University.
